		<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>The payroll/performance continuum has swung badly out of kilter for the Yankees this post-season, as indeed had been anticipated when some of these monster deals were signed and by their regular season performance:</p>
<p>A-Rod: $ 30M/.783 OPS<br />
Jeter: $ 16M/.791<br />
Texiera: $23M/.807<br />
Ichiro: $18M/.794<br />
Swish: $ 10M/.837<br />
Granderson: $ 10M/.811<br />
Cano: $ 14M/.929</p>
<p>That&#8217;s $ 100M+ (including Martin and pro-rating Ichiro) with only 1 player above .850  in OPS. </p>
<p>Against very good pitching, like you see in the playoffs, it is well within the range of expectations that a team fielding an OPS of around .800 could very well struggle as the Yankees are doing. It isn&#8217;t pretty, but it is the understandable consequence of being at the tail end of long deals handed to players already in their 30&#8242;s who play without the aid of PEDs, including uppers. </p>
<p>The Yankees need to get younger and more athletic. With their money for scouting and evaluation, there is no doubt they can make the transition should they choose.</p>
